Now, the NationalNational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A) has released an audio recording taken roughly 900 miles from the Titan's implosion site by a "moored passive acoustic recorder"device. According to the agency, the 23-second clip contains the "suspected acoustic signature of the Titan submersible implosion."
The Giving USA Foundation , which estimates national charitable giving over a 50-year span, reports that campaign fundraising has historically had no apparent impact on overall individual giving. Disaster giving is not a zero-sum game. Giving to disasters does not take away from other nonprofit causes. What Is Happening.
